Job overview
Do you have excellent attention to detail? Are you looking for a flexible part-time role?
Cranleigh are looking to recruit a professional, organised and flexible Finance Assistant to join our friendly finance team, working 40 hours per month. There is flexibility on when these hours are worked in line with demand.
Duties will include:
- Downloading monthly School credit cards statements into Excel.
- Reviewing credit card statements to ensure all necessary VAT receipts have been received and following up with the relevant card holder for any missing receipts.
- Detailing each transaction on each credit card statement and ensuring that VAT is accounted for correctly.
- Liaising with the School Fees Controller regarding queries.
- Preparing the journal in readiness to be imported into Pass.
The ideal candidate will have very strong attention to detail, be a confident user of Excel, be proactive at dealing with queries, and have some experience of administration or a similar role.

About Cranleigh School
Set in 280 acres of the Surrey Hills, Cranleigh is more than a school – it is a living, breathing community where Ex Cultur Robur truly comes to life: from our culture comes strength. Founded in 1865 and proudly co-educational today, Cranleigh has schools across the UK, UAE and China and blends deep-rooted tradition with an outward-looking, progressive spirit. At the heart of our red-brick quadrangle and clock tower lies a campus alive with energy, friendship and shared purpose. With pupils aged 3–18, a mix of day and boarding life, and a strong sense of belonging among staff, Cranleigh is a place where people put down roots and flourish. Life here is busy, joyful and full of opportunity – whether on the sports fields, in rehearsal rooms, classrooms or common rooms – and there is always something happening that brings our community together.
Location
Cranleigh’s 280 acre site, situated eight miles from Guildford near the Surrey - West Sussex border, is part of Cranleigh Village and within forty-five minutes of London.
Heathrow and Gatwick airports are within easy access; there is a fast, regular train service from Guildford to Waterloo.
